New year reception Privacy First with guest speaker Brenno de Winter

Privacy First Foundation is pleased to invite you to its New Year's Reception! It will take place at Thursday evening 19 January as. at our office location in Amsterdam. The evening will largely focus on the Shared Democracy: after Athens (democracy 1.0) and our current 19th-century parliamentary democracy (2.0), in Privacy First's view, it is high time for further renewal and citizen participation: Shared Democracy, democracy 3.0! In his New Year speech, Privacy First chairman Bas Filippini will give our take on this. Next, ICT researcher Brenno de Winter on the issues surrounding privacy, information security and the current gap between citizens and government. In his new book Digital Storm Surge he painfully exposes how information security and privacy protection are failing and how we as a society can steer towards workable solutions.

How can we use Shared Democracy to make solutions a reality? We would like to discuss this with you to jointly come up with possible answers, followed by drinks where we can toast together to a privacy-friendly 2017!
